1. What is it?

L'Processing space is the place where your entity's inter-administrative procedures to which you have access are managed. The procedures are classified into different trays: trays for completed procedures i trays for procedures that have not yet been completed.

2. What requirements do you need to access-hi?

You need to have the basic permission assigned within EACAT Tràmits.

The permissions you have as a a user a for all EACAT services, including EACAT Tràmits, will be displayed in a l'Personal space.

5. What are the procedure trays?

The trays are used to organize the procedures to which you have access. We can group them into:

  • Trays with completed procedures:
    • Inbox receipts , contains the procedures that your entity has received, that is, the entries.
    • Sent outbox_alt , there are the procedures that your entity has sent, it is a that is, the outgoings.
    • Received i sent file_copy , groups the procedures that your entity has received i sent, that is, the entries a and the exits.
  • Trays with procedures pending completion , which are currently being sent to us by a EACAT Clàsic so that they can be completed.
    • Drafts , contains the procedures you have created i that you are still working on.
    • To sign draw , it contains the procedures pending signing.
    • In queue, it contains the procedures that have not yet been completed due to technical issues.

6. What is the search engine used for?

The search engine provides lquick access rto the procedures you have already processed iallows you to efficiently search for any specific information you need.

L'Processing space has two types of search engine:

  • The search engine , which allows you to search by entering keywords related to the procedure you are looking for. You can select that the search be carried out on one of the following fields: subject, núregistration number, núfile number i procedure identifier.
  • The advanced tune search engine, which allows you to perform more precise searches using various filters.

To get more accurate i relevant results, use both search engines i the filters in the filter bar.

When we talk about search engine, we always refer to the search engine by the words l'Processing space. Whenever we talk about the advanced search engine, we will specify it.

7. What is the function of the filter bar?

The filter bar is used to limit the number of results, making it easier for you to search for the procedure you need. The filter bar contains most of the filters available in the advanced search engine, which are:

  • Period today , which allows you to select a start date i and an end date; include l'time i select l'order in which I want the results.
  • Shared with me group , which indicates the files that have been shared with me.
  • Responsible account_circle , is a drop-down filter with the options: all, I am responsible for i I am not responsible for l'file.
  • Folder service to which the procedure belongs.
  • Issuer/Receiver/Interested party account_balance : we use these terms to refer to the entity involved in a procedure, depending on the tray in which we are working:
    • A the Receipts tray, the Issuer is l the entity that sends the procedure.
    • A the Sent tray, Receiving is l the entity that receives it.
    • A the tray of Receipts i Sent, Interested party is l'entity that can issue o receive the procedure.

You can also access a Advanced Search from the filter bar, where you will find additional drop-down filters such as:

  • Territorial demarcation , which is the territorial scope of the entity issuing the procedure.
  • Region a to which l'issuing entity of the procedure belongs.

If you select any of the options in these last filters, they will appear in the filter bar. If you are not interested in them, you can close them from the same bar.

Only procedures from the last 6 months are shown. To consult previous procedures, modify the period using the search options o click the "Show previous 6 months" button, which you will find at the end of the search results.

For now, you can only search for completed procedures, which are in the Received, Sent o Received i Sent trays. Later, you will also be able to search for unfinished procedures (draft i trays for signing).

8. What are favorite searches?

This new feature allows you to save and quickly access queries about procedures that you perform frequently. This simplifies accessing recurring procedures, so you don't have to search manually every time you need to consult a specific procedure.

You can save up to a 10 searches. When you reach the maximum, if you want to save-ne one again, you will have to delete-ne one from the list first.

11. Can you export the results of a search?

Sí, by clicking a the ... > Export results (.csv) icon, you will download l' result.csv file
This file has the following fields:

  • Process_id
  • Case_id
  • Procedure
  • Service
  • Origin_entity
  • Destination_entity
  • Subject
  • Login_Registration
  • Output_record
  • Date
